Enhancing Security Measures
One of the primary applications of truck scanners lies in bolstering security measures at border crossings, ports, and high-security facilities. By swiftly and accurately scanning cargo containers and vehicles, these scanners enable authorities to detect concealed contraband, illicit substances, or even weapons. With their high-resolution imaging capabilities, they offer a non-invasive means of inspecting goods, ensuring compliance with regulations while minimizing disruptions to trade and transportation networks.
Facilitating Efficient Logistics
In the realm of logistics and supply chain management, X-ray scanners play a pivotal role in streamlining operations and enhancing efficiency. By swiftly scanning incoming and outgoing shipments, these scanners enable logistics companies to verify the contents of containers, identify any irregularities, and ensure the integrity of goods. This not only accelerates the clearance process but also reduces the risk of smuggling, theft, or tampering, thereby safeguarding valuable assets and maintaining the integrity of supply chains.

Driving Innovation in Transportation
In the transportation sector, truck-based X-ray scanners are instrumental in ensuring the safety and security of roadways and transportation networks. By inspecting commercial vehicles, trailers, and cargo containers, these scanners help authorities detect overloaded or improperly secured loads, hazardous materials, and other safety hazards. Through proactive screening, they contribute to accident prevention and regulatory compliance, thereby safeguarding both drivers and the general public. Moreover, by expediting the inspection process, they minimize traffic congestion and facilitate the smooth flow of goods and passengers.
